Ritual as Divine Law: The Case of Hittite Royal Cultic Performance and its Biblical Correspondence
The present article explores the way the law in Hittite royal view, regarded as a prerogative of the king – while based on the “customs of the land” – was formulized through “royal decrees.” By this formulization, the king enacted “royal legal sacrifice” under the adjudication of the royal court.
